Protection Against Robbers.

Warned by the recent bank robberies and the numerous attacks upon banks, the banks of Independence, Kansas, have adopted a device that will afford ample protection. They have adopted a new system which connects the four banks and four of the business houses in different parts of the town. In each is placed an electric bell and in the floor near the desk of each employe is a button, which, when pressed, causes the bells in the other buildings to ring, thus spreading the alarm.
